Understanding Houang’s Fighting Style
Before you even think about throwing a punch, you need to understand your opponent. Houang is known for a few key characteristics. He’s a power puncher, relying on heavy blows to overwhelm his opponents. His attacks are often predictable, but they pack a serious wallop. He also tends to be aggressive, constantly moving forward and looking for an opening. This aggressive style makes him vulnerable to counter-attacks, but you must be prepared to absorb some damage.
Let’s break down his common moves:
- Power Hooks: Houang loves his hooks. They’re his bread and butter. He throws them with serious force, so blocking or dodging is essential.
- Straight Punches: He mixes in straight punches to keep you guessing. They’re less powerful than his hooks, but still dangerous.
- Uppercuts: Occasionally, he’ll throw an uppercut, especially when you’re close. These can be devastating if they connect.
- Defensive Maneuvers: Houang isn’t just about offense. He’s also decent at blocking and dodging, but he’s not perfect.
Knowing these moves is the first step. Next, we will cover how to counter them.
Countering Houang’s Attacks
Now that you know what to expect, let’s look at how to deal with Houang’s punches. The key is to be patient, observant, and strike when the opportunity arises. Here’s a breakdown:
Dealing with Power Hooks
His hooks are his most dangerous weapon. Here’s how to deal with them:
- Blocking: A well-timed block can absorb a lot of damage. However, blocking too many hooks can deplete your stamina.
- Dodging: Dodging is the best option if you can time it correctly. Dodge to the side to avoid the hook and create an opening for a counter-attack.
- Counter-Punching: If you see the hook coming, you can try to counter it with a quick jab or straight punch. This requires good timing.
Handling Straight Punches
Straight punches are less of a threat, but you still need to be careful:
- Blocking: Blocking is usually sufficient, as these punches don’t do as much damage.
- Dodging: Dodging is also an option, but not as critical as with the hooks.
- Counter-Punching: Use this opportunity to land your own punches.
Avoiding Uppercuts
Uppercuts are tricky. They can be devastating, so:
- Distance: Keep your distance. Uppercuts are most effective at close range.
- Dodging: If he throws an uppercut, dodge to the side.
- Counter-Punching: If you see the setup, try to land a quick jab or a straight punch before he throws the uppercut.
General Strategies
- Stamina Management: Conserve your stamina. Don’t throw too many punches early on.
- Observe: Watch Houang’s patterns. Does he favor hooks? Does he mix it up?
- Patience: Don’t rush. Wait for your opportunities.

The Perfect Build for Houang
Based on Houang’s fighting style, the best build will focus on:
- Power: You need to hit hard to knock him out.
- Accuracy: So your punches land.
- Stamina: To keep moving and dodging.
- Health: To survive his powerful punches.
- Defense: To reduce damage.
Here’s a sample build:
| Stat | Allocation |
|---|---|
| Power | 40% |
| Accuracy | 20% |
| Stamina | 25% |
| Health | 10% |
| Defense | 5% |
This is just a suggestion. Adjust this build to fit your play style. If you prefer to block more, increase your defense. If you prefer to dodge more, increase your evasion.
